namespace {
void initializeSharedSecret()
{
sharedSecret = QString::number(rand())
+ QString::number(rand())
+ QString::number(rand());
std::string value = sharedSecret.toUtf8().constData();
core::system::setenv("RS_SHARED_SECRET", value);
}
void initializeWorkingDirectory(int argc,
char* argv[],
const QString& filename)
{
// calculate what our initial working directory should be
std::string workingDir;
// if there is a filename passed to us then use it's path
if (filename != QString())
{
FilePath filePath(filename.toUtf8().constData());
if (filePath.exists())
{
if (filePath.isDirectory())
workingDir = filePath.absolutePath();
else
workingDir = filePath.parent().absolutePath();
}
}
// do additinal detection if necessary
if (workingDir.empty())
{
// get current path
FilePath currentPath = FilePath::safeCurrentPath(
core::system::userHomePath());
#if defined(_WIN32) || defined(__APPLE__)
// detect whether we were launched from the system application menu
// (e.g. Dock, Program File icon, etc.). we do this by checking
// whether the executable path is within the current path. if we
// weren't launched from the system app menu that set the initial
// wd to the current path
FilePath exePath;
Error error = core::system::executablePath(argc, argv, &exePath);
if (!error)
{
if (!exePath.isWithin(currentPath))
workingDir = currentPath.absolutePath();
}
else
{
LOG_ERROR(error);
}
#else
// on linux we take the current working dir if we were launched
// from within a terminal
if (core::system::stdoutIsTerminal())
{
workingDir = currentPath.absolutePath();
}
#endif
}
// set the working dir if we have one
if (!workingDir.empty())
core::system::setenv("RS_INITIAL_WD", workingDir);
}
void setInitialProject(const FilePath& projectFile, QString* pFilename)
{
core::system::setenv("RS_INITIAL_PROJECT", projectFile.absolutePath());
pFilename->clear();
}
void initializeStartupEnvironment(QString* pFilename)
{
// if the filename ends with .RData or .rda then this is an
// environment file. if it ends with .Rproj then it is
// a project file. we handle both cases by setting an environment
// var and then resetting the pFilename so it isn't processed
// using the standard open file logic
FilePath filePath(pFilename->toUtf8().constData());
if (filePath.exists())
{
std::string ext = filePath.extensionLowerCase();
// if it is a directory or just an .rdata file then we can see
// whether there is a project file we can automatically attach to
if (filePath.isDirectory())
{
FilePath projectFile = r_util::projectFromDirectory(filePath);
if (!projectFile.empty())
{
setInitialProject(projectFile, pFilename);
}
}
else if (ext == ".rproj")
{
setInitialProject(filePath, pFilename);
}
else if (ext == ".rdata" || ext == ".rda")
{
core::system::setenv("RS_INITIAL_ENV", filePath.absolutePath());
pFilename->clear();
}
}
}
QString verifyAndNormalizeFilename(QString filename)
{
if (filename.isNull() || filename.isEmpty())
return QString();
QFileInfo fileInfo(filename);
if (fileInfo.exists())
return fileInfo.absoluteFilePath();
else
return QString();
}
bool isNonProjectFilename(QString filename)
{
if (filename.isNull() || filename.isEmpty())
return false;
FilePath filePath(filename.toUtf8().constData());
return filePath.exists() && filePath.extensionLowerCase() != ".rproj";
}
bool dummy(const FileInfo& file)
{
return true;
}
} // anonymous namespace
int main(int argc, char* argv[])
{
core::system::initHook();
try
{
QTextCodec::setCodecForCStrings(QTextCodec::codecForName("UTF-8"));
// initialize log
FilePath userHomePath = core::system::userHomePath("R_USER|HOME");
FilePath logPath = core::system::userSettingsPath(
userHomePath,
"RStudio-Desktop").childPath("log");
core::system::initializeLog("rdesktop",
core::system::kLogLevelWarning,
logPath);
boost::scoped_ptr<QApplication> pApp;
boost::scoped_ptr<ApplicationLaunch> pAppLaunch;
ApplicationLaunch::init(QString::fromAscii("RStudio"),
argc,
argv,
&pApp,
&pAppLaunch);
// determine the filename that was passed to us
QString filename;
#ifdef __APPLE__
// get filename from OpenFile apple-event (pump to ensure delivery)
pApp->processEvents();
filename = verifyAndNormalizeFilename(
pAppLaunch->startupOpenFileRequest());
#endif
// allow all platforms (including OSX) to check the command line.
// we include OSX because the way Qt handles apple events is to
// re-route them to the first instance to register for events. in
// this case (for projects) we use this to initiate a launch
// of the application with the project filename on the command line
if (filename.isEmpty())
{
// get filename from command line arguments
if (pApp->arguments().size() > 1)
filename = verifyAndNormalizeFilename(pApp->arguments().last());
}
// if we have a filename and it is NOT a project file then see
// if we can open it within an existing instance
if (isNonProjectFilename(filename))
{
if (pAppLaunch->sendMessage(filename))
return 0;
}
pApp->setAttribute(Qt::AA_MacDontSwapCtrlAndMeta);
initializeSharedSecret();
initializeWorkingDirectory(argc, argv, filename);
initializeStartupEnvironment(&filename);
Options& options = desktop::options();
if (!prepareEnvironment(options))
return 1;
// get install path
FilePath installPath;
Error error = core::system::installPath("..", argc, argv, &installPath);
if (error)
{
LOG_ERROR(error);
return EXIT_FAILURE;
}
#ifdef _WIN32
RVersion version = detectRVersion(false);
#endif
// calculate paths to config file and rsession
FilePath confPath, sessionPath;
// check for debug configuration
#ifndef NDEBUG
FilePath currentPath = FilePath::safeCurrentPath(installPath);
if (currentPath.complete("conf/rdesktop-dev.conf").exists())
{
confPath = currentPath.complete("conf/rdesktop-dev.conf");
sessionPath = currentPath.complete("session/rsession");
#ifdef _WIN32
if (version.architecture() == ArchX64)
sessionPath = installPath.complete("x64/rsession");
#endif
}
#endif
// if there is no conf path then release mode
if (confPath.empty())
{
// default session path (then tweak)
sessionPath = installPath.complete("bin/rsession");
// check for win64 binary on windows
#ifdef _WIN32
if (version.architecture() == ArchX64)
sessionPath = installPath.complete("bin/x64/rsession");
#endif
// check for running in a bundle on OSX
#ifdef __APPLE__
if (installPath.complete("Info.plist").exists())
sessionPath = installPath.complete("MacOS/rsession");
#endif
}
core::system::fixupExecutablePath(&sessionPath);
// launch session
SessionLauncher sessionLauncher(sessionPath, confPath);
error = sessionLauncher.launchFirstSession(filename, pAppLaunch.get());
if (!error)
{
int result = pApp->exec();
sessionLauncher.cleanupAtExit();
options.cleanUpScratchTempDir();
return result;
}
else
{
LOG_ERROR(error);
// These calls to processEvents() seem to be necessary to get
// readAllStandardError to work.
pApp->processEvents();
pApp->processEvents();
pApp->processEvents();
QMessageBox errorMsg(safeMessageBoxIcon(QMessageBox::Critical),
QString::fromUtf8("RStudio"),
sessionLauncher.launchFailedErrorMessage());
errorMsg.addButton(new QPushButton(QString::fromUtf8("OK")),
QMessageBox::AcceptRole);
errorMsg.show();
pApp->exec();
return EXIT_FAILURE;
}
}
CATCH_UNEXPECTED_EXCEPTION
}
